Infrastructure Foundations: AWS EC2 as Our Canvas






Strategic Instance Selection



Choosing the right infrastructure is akin to selecting the perfect foundation for a building. For Greenish Bee, Amazon Linux 2 running on a t2.micro instance represented our initial strategic decision. This choice wasn't arbitrary but a calculated move balancing cost-efficiency with performance potential.



Key Infrastructure Considerations:





  • Platform Stability: Amazon Linux 2 offers long-term support and seamless AWS ecosystem integration


  • Cost Management: t2.micro provides a free-tier option for proof-of-concept and initial development


  • Scalability Potential: Easy upgrade path to more powerful instances as application complexity grows






Security Group Configuration






CODE
# SSH Access Configuration
- Restrict port 22 to specific IP ranges
- Implement strict SSH key-based authentication

# Web Service Ports
- HTTP (port 80): Frontend accessibility
- Custom API Port (port 3000): Backend service communication











Microservices Dockerfiles: Crafting Lightweight Containers






Frontend Dockerfile: React and Nginx Symphony






CODE
# Multi-Stage Build for Optimal Resource Utilization
FROM node:18-alpine AS build-stage
WORKDIR /app
COPY package.json ./
RUN npm install
COPY . .
RUN npm run build

FROM nginx:alpine
COPY --from=build-stage /app/build /usr/share/nginx/html
EXPOSE 80
CMD ["nginx", "-g", "daemon off;"]











Deployment Automation: Reducing Human Error






Comprehensive Deployment Script






CODE
#!/bin/bash
echo "🚀 Greenish Bee Deployment Automation"

# Version Control Integration
git pull origin main

# Build Processes
docker build -t greenish-bee-dashboard ./frontend
docker build -t greenish-bee-api ./backend

# Container Deployment
docker-compose up -d --build









Advanced Monitoring: Transforming Observability






Resource Monitoring Strategy






CODE
import boto3
import psutil
import time
import json

class ResourceMonitor:
def __init__(self, log_group='GreenishBeeLogs'):
self.logs_client = boto3.client('logs')
self.cloudwatch = boto3.client('cloudwatch')
self.log_group = log_group

def collect_comprehensive_metrics(self):
return {
'cpu_usage': psutil.cpu_percent(interval=1),
'memory_usage': psutil.virtual_memory().percent,
'disk_usage': psutil.disk_usage('/').percent,
'network_sent': psutil.net_io_counters().bytes_sent,
'network_recv': psutil.net_io_counters().bytes_recv
}

def log_and_alert_metrics(self, metrics):
# CloudWatch Metric Submission
self.cloudwatch.put_metric_data(
Namespace='GreenishBeeMetrics',
MetricData=[
{
'MetricName': 'CPUUtilization',
'Value': metrics['cpu_usage']
},
{
'MetricName': 'MemoryUtilization',
'Value': metrics['memory_usage']
}
]
)

# Potential Alert Mechanism
self.trigger_alerts_if_needed(metrics)









Backup and Disaster Recovery






S3 Backup Automation






CODE
#!/bin/bash
BACKUP_BUCKET="greenish-bee-backups"
TIMESTAMP=$(date +%Y%m%d-%H%M%S)

# Comprehensive Backup Strategy
tar -czf "/tmp/greenish_bee_backup_${TIMESTAMP}.tar.gz" \
/app/greenish-bee \
/var/log \
/etc/docker/compose

# S3 Upload with Versioning
aws s3 cp "/tmp/greenish_bee_backup_${TIMESTAMP}.tar.gz" \
"s3://${BACKUP_BUCKET}/backups/"









Alert System: Proactive Incident Management






CODE
class AlertSystem:
def __init__(self, notification_channels=['email', 'slack']):
self.channels = notification_channels
self.threshold_config = {
'cpu_threshold': 80,
'memory_threshold': 85,
'disk_threshold': 90
}

def evaluate_system_health(self, metrics):
alerts = []
if metrics['cpu_usage'] > self.threshold_config['cpu_threshold']:
alerts.append(f"High CPU Usage: {metrics['cpu_usage']}%")

return alerts

Architectural Philosophy and Lessons Learned






Key Insights





  1. Modularity is Strength




    • Microservices allow independent scaling

    • Easier maintenance and technology upgrades

    • Reduced system-wide impact during updates




  2. Automation Eliminates Inconsistency




    • Scripted deployments ensure reproducibility

    • Reduces human error

    • Enables faster recovery and iteration




  3. Observability is Not Optional




    • Comprehensive monitoring prevents catastrophic failures

    • Provides insights for continuous improvement

    • Enables data-driven infrastructure decisions
